  16. I have the same key pad on my exploder. If yours is anything like mine. You can change your code really easy but if she has the original code it will work no matter what code you change it to. It suxx I wanted to change mine when I bought the car but it wouldn't do any good cause the people that had it before me had used the original code(from the factory) and it acts like a skeleton key. If you still want the instructions on how to change it look in the owners manual and if you don't have one Pm me and I will get them to you.
